Furthermore, the transgender community has significantly enriched LGBTQ language and theory. Concepts like gender fluidity, non-binary identities, and the distinction between gender identity and sexual orientation have roots in trans discourse. By challenging the gender binary, trans people have invited the entire LGBTQ community—and society at large—to question the rigid boxes that limit human expression.

Within the context of modern LGBTQ+ history, transgender individuals have been pivotal from the very beginning. The Stonewall Uprising of 1969, considered the spark of the modern gay rights movement, was not a singularly cisgender gay or lesbian affair. It was led and fought by transgender activists, most famously including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era. Accounts confirm that the legendary seminal event of the LGBT civil-rights movement included members of the transgender community who resisted police abuse. Following Stonewall, Rivera and Johnson went on to found the Street Transvestite Action Revolutionaries (STAR) in 1970, an advocacy group specifically for transgender people, making them foundational figures in the fight for all LGBTQ+ rights.
